Camellia Street Grill is a restaurant located in Everglades City, FL. It is one of 14 restaurants listed in Everglades City. Its 4.3-star rating is slightly below the Everglades City city average of 4.5 stars. It ranks #9 of 14 restaurants in Everglades City. There are 10 photos associated with this location.

★★★★☆ 4.0 Daniel Barber · Jan 2026

This place was a certified vibe. It was super cozy and plenty of locals ate here. There were lots of authentic local dishes to choose from. Food came pretty fast. It happened to be quite cold while we visited, and the heating wasn't the best. When it came to paying, gratuity was automatically added, and I was still prompted to tip when paying on the machine. My friend said their shrimp and grits were the best dish they had had in Florida so far on our holiday.

★★★★★ 5.0 Joe Pezzulich · Oct 2025

We had a relaxing, enjoyable lunch here. Its atmosphere is great, right on the water. The customer service is outstanding, everyone is so friendly, and they make you feel welcome. The cobia appetizer was excellent as well as the soup and oyster sandwich. It was a very pleasant experience.
